From 9699e0397d857a1672786f278edb42d02cabcff7 Mon Sep 17 00:00:00 2001 From: Leonard Date: Sun, 8 Dec 2024 11:59:30 +0100 Subject: [PATCH] add mounting hole symbol --- Hardware/soundbox.kicad_pcb | 228 ++++++++++++++++++------------------ Hardware/soundbox.kicad_sch | 146 +++++++++++++++++++++++ 2 files changed, 262 insertions(+), 112 deletions(-) diff --git a/Hardware/soundbox.kicad_pcb b/Hardware/soundbox.kicad_pcb index e3ae2ed..7a14f05 100644 --- a/Hardware/soundbox.kicad_pcb +++ b/Hardware/soundbox.kicad_pcb @@ -3121,118 +3121,6 @@ ) ) ) - (footprint "MountingHole:MountingHole_3.2mm_M3_DIN965" - (layer "F.Cu") - (uuid "a284a13a-ffc5-4ae6-bcb5-87ff9e72e4cb") - (at 133.25 89.75) - (descr "Mounting Hole 3.2mm, no annular, M3, DIN965") - (tags "mounting hole 3.2mm no annular m3 din965") - (property "Reference" "REF**" - (at 0 -3.8 0) - (layer "F.SilkS") - (hide yes) - (uuid "8be579ce-4f9f-45c0-97f7-5e95aca460bc") - (effects - (font - (size 1 1) - (thickness 0.15) - ) - ) - ) - (property "Value" "MountingHole_3.2mm_M3_DIN965" - (at -5 -6.25 0) - (layer "F.Fab") - (hide yes) - (uuid "26340c68-8646-4024-b967-f7ea469dbe82") - (effects - (font - (size 1 1) - (thickness 0.15) - ) - ) - ) - (property "Footprint" "MountingHole:MountingHole_3.2mm_M3_DIN965" - (at 0 0 0) - (unlocked yes) - (layer "F.Fab") - (hide yes) - (uuid "ab72fd80-b1bc-49c0-8164-b9d674345bac") - (effects - (font - (size 1.27 1.27) - (thickness 0.15) - ) - ) - ) - (property "Datasheet" "" - (at 0 0 0) - (unlocked yes) - (layer "F.Fab") - (hide yes) - (uuid "152c5fce-5140-4dab-94e0-4f021a1be3fe") - (effects - (font - (size 1.27 1.27) - (thickness 0.15) - ) - ) - ) - (property "Description" "" - (at 0 0 0) - (unlocked yes) - (layer "F.Fab") - (hide yes) - (uuid "b22be79d-e099-4272-b4b5-668e9320de77") - (effects - (font - (size 1.27 1.27) - (thickness 0.15) - ) - ) - ) - (attr exclude_from_pos_files exclude_from_bom) - (fp_circle - (center 0 0) - (end 2.8 0) - (stroke - (width 0.15) - (type solid) - ) - (fill none) - (layer "Cmts.User") - (uuid "8b8cdfdd-6e96-4914-8a22-4651f56616ee") - ) - (fp_circle - (center 0 0) - (end 3.05 0) - (stroke - (width 0.05) - (type solid) - ) - (fill none) - (layer "F.CrtYd") - (uuid "908683e4-c70f-473e-b2cd-74f70fec16df") - ) - (fp_text user "${REFERENCE}" - (at -5.25 -2 0) - (layer "F.Fab") - (hide yes) - (uuid "47d9f010-a099-469d-a918-e406cca1dcc2") - (effects - (font - (size 1 1) - (thickness 0.15) - ) - ) - ) - (pad "" np_thru_hole circle - (at 0 0) - (size 3.2 3.2) - (drill 3.2) - (layers "*.Cu" "*.Mask") - (uuid "315c5f1b-e6f1-405f-b7ce-68b301565653") - ) - ) (footprint "Package_TO_SOT_SMD:SOT-23_Handsoldering" (layer "F.Cu") (uuid "a47ebf6e-f9d3-4a73-8f75-5bf41d0027a6") @@ -5259,6 +5147,122 @@ ) ) ) + (footprint "MountingHole:MountingHole_3.2mm_M3_DIN965" + (layer "F.Cu") + (uuid "ef2697e1-8ba5-4315-9ce6-e22b48f036b4") + (at 133.25 89.75) + (descr "Mounting Hole 3.2mm, no annular, M3, DIN965") + (tags "mounting hole 3.2mm no annular m3 din965") + (property "Reference" "H1" + (at 2.65 -3.05 0) + (layer "F.SilkS") + (hide yes) + (uuid "aa69837a-e6b1-4c98-9b89-43ea2c41fbf8") + (effects + (font + (size 1 1) + (thickness 0.15) + ) + ) + ) + (property "Value" "MountingHole" + (at 0 3.8 0) + (layer "F.Fab") + (hide yes) + (uuid "58aac1f7-73fa-44e5-b6ea-a37b50f3613a") + (effects + (font + (size 1 1) + (thickness 0.15) + ) + ) + ) + (property "Footprint" "MountingHole:MountingHole_3.2mm_M3_DIN965" + (at 0 0 0) + (unlocked yes) + (layer "F.Fab") + (hide yes) + (uuid "f2b771b9-7302-4625-b06e-b46e25ea5861") + (effects + (font + (size 1.27 1.27) + (thickness 0.15) + ) + ) + ) + (property "Datasheet" "" + (at 0 0 0) + (unlocked yes) + (layer "F.Fab") + (hide yes) + (uuid "35aae5f7-f84d-4585-854a-0cde8cd146be") + (effects + (font + (size 1.27 1.27) + (thickness 0.15) + ) + ) + ) + (property "Description" "Mounting Hole without connection" + (at 0 0 0) + (unlocked yes) + (layer "F.Fab") + (hide yes) + (uuid "7e8e7491-ed9c-4f54-8b7c-af3c0c307350") + (effects + (font + (size 1.27 1.27) + (thickness 0.15) + ) + ) + ) + (property ki_fp_filters "MountingHole*") + (path "/e90b8193-9b78-415a-ae3e-cc2b8d10aec1") + (sheetname "Root") + (sheetfile "soundbox.kicad_sch") + (attr exclude_from_pos_files exclude_from_bom) + (fp_circle + (center 0 0) + (end 2.8 0) + (stroke + (width 0.15) + (type solid) + ) + (fill none) + (layer "Cmts.User") + (uuid "1d9fb025-6c5c-42b5-9f1f-fad84efe3454") + ) + (fp_circle + (center 0 0) + (end 3.05 0) + (stroke + (width 0.05) + (type solid) + ) + (fill none) + (layer "F.CrtYd") + (uuid "774b42a7-7c48-4f7c-8c52-aee4e1f6c396") + ) + (fp_text user "${REFERENCE}" + (at 0 0 0) + (layer "F.Fab") + (hide yes) + (uuid "babfddd6-a8e2-4adb-b92c-4159a4dbd212") + (effects + (font + (size 1 1) + (thickness 0.15) + ) + ) + ) + (pad "" np_thru_hole circle + (at 0 0) + (size 3.2 3.2) + (drill 3.2) + (layers "*.Cu" "*.Mask") + (uuid "97e3e626-bfe1-48a0-a842-e5faad4fbed6") + ) + ) (footprint "Resistor_SMD:R_0603_1608Metric_Pad0.98x0.95mm_HandSolder" (layer "F.Cu") (uuid "f46e6b56-7757-40e9-8136-6a761e94b6c9") diff --git a/Hardware/soundbox.kicad_sch b/Hardware/soundbox.kicad_sch index eb9ca48..f3374a1 100644 --- a/Hardware/soundbox.kicad_sch +++ b/Hardware/soundbox.kicad_sch @@ -1045,6 +1045,88 @@ ) ) ) + (symbol "Mechanical:MountingHole" + (pin_names + (offset 1.016) + ) + (exclude_from_sim yes) + (in_bom no) + (on_board yes) + (property "Reference" "H" + (at 0 5.08 0) + (effects + (font + (size 1.27 1.27) + ) + ) + ) + (property "Value" "MountingHole" + (at 0 3.175 0) + (effects + (font + (size 1.27 1.27) + ) + ) + ) + (property "Footprint" "" + (at 0 0 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(property "Datasheet" "~" + (at 0 0 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(property "Description" "Mounting Hole without connection" + (at 0 0 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(property "ki_keywords" "mounting hole" + (at 0 0 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(property "ki_fp_filters" "MountingHole*" + (at 0 0 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(symbol "MountingHole_0_1" + (circle + (center 0 0) + (radius 1.27) + (stroke + (width 1.27) + (type default) + ) + (fill + (type none) + ) + ) + ) + ) (symbol "power:+24V" (power) (pin_numbers hide) @@ -5266,6 +5348,70 @@ ) ) ) + (symbol + (lib_id "Mechanical:MountingHole") + (at 29.21 74.93 0) + (unit 1) + (exclude_from_sim yes) + (in_bom no) + (on_board yes) + (dnp no) + (fields_autoplaced yes) + (uuid "e90b8193-9b78-415a-ae3e-cc2b8d10aec1") + (property "Reference" "H1" + (at 31.75 73.6599 0) + (effects + (font + (size 1.27 1.27) + ) + (justify left) + ) + ) + (property "Value" "MountingHole" + (at 31.75 76.1999 0) + (effects + (font + (size 1.27 1.27) + ) + (justify left) + ) + ) + (property "Footprint" "MountingHole:MountingHole_3.2mm_M3_DIN965" + (at 29.21 74.93 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(property "Datasheet" "~" + (at 29.21 74.93 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(property "Description" "Mounting Hole without connection" + (at 29.21 74.93 0) + (effects + (font + (size 1.27 1.27) + ) + (hide yes) + ) + ) + (instances + (project "" + (path "/76ccf285-fc85-4049-b6f7-c99349d34b80" + (reference "H1") + (unit 1) + ) + ) + ) + ) (symbol (lib_id "soundbox:RE46C100") (at 185.42 114.3 0)